Best Vacation Rental WordPress Themes for 2026

Building a vacation rental website is much more than uploading a few photos of your property. Guests expect to browse, filter, and book instantly.

They want to see availability, pay securely online, and trust that the information they see is accurate. If your website does not deliver that, they will likely head to platforms like Airbnb or Booking.com.

WordPress continues to be one of the best solutions for vacation rental websites. It is affordable and flexible and empowers you with a massive ecosystem of themes and plugins. With the right WordPress theme, you can create a site that looks professional, runs smoothly, and supports all the booking functionality you need, putting you in control of your online presence.

This comprehensive guide explores the best vacation rental themes available for 2026. You will learn what to look for in a theme, the standout premium and free options, and how to match the right design to your business goals, ensuring you are well-informed and prepared to make the best choice for your vacation rental website.

What to Look for in a Vacation Rental Theme

Not all WordPress themes are created equal. A vacation rental site needs more than nice fonts and image sliders. It has to provide the whole booking experience from discovery to confirmation. Here are the most important factors to check.

A responsive design is essential. Guests will view your site on phones, tablets, and laptops, so the design must adapt cleanly to any screen size. Speed is equally important. A slow site can lose a booking before a guest views your calendar.

Booking functionality is at the core of every good rental theme. Some themes include built-in booking systems, while others are designed to work with plugins such as MotoPress Hotel Booking or WooCommerce Bookings. Built-in systems are easier, but plugins usually offer more advanced control.

Look for themes with modern page builders such as Elementor, WPBakery, or the native WordPress block editor. This makes customization easier, especially if you want to adjust layouts without touching code.

Multilingual and multi-currency support is another key factor. Many rental businesses attract international guests. A theme that integrates with WPML or Polylang and offers currency switching can help reach a wider audience.

Finally, consider the search and filtering options. Guests should be able to find what they want quickly. Advanced filters by location, price, dates, and amenities improve the overall booking experience.

Checklist of essentials:

  • Mobile responsive, fast-loading design
  • Booking system or plugin compatibility
  • Page builder support
  • Multi-language and currency readiness
  • Advanced search and filtering

Top Premium Vacation Rental Themes for 2026

Premium themes generally provide more features, ongoing updates, and dedicated support. They are ideal for serious rental businesses that want professional design and reliability. Below are some of the best premium options available this year, each packed with advanced features that will give you confidence in your investment.

wprentals-theme

WP Rentals

WP Rentals is one of WordPress’s most feature-rich vacation rental themes. It was built to support rental businesses of all sizes, from single-property owners to platforms where multiple hosts can manage listings.

Out of the box, it provides a complete booking system that handles daily and hourly reservations, making it flexible enough for vacation homes, apartments, or event spaces.

Pricing is another area where WP Rentals stands out. You can configure seasonal rates, weekend pricing, discounts for extended stays, and even set extra guest fees or security deposits. These options are particularly valuable for property managers adapting rates to changing demand.

The theme also supports minimum stay rules, so you can prevent short bookings that may not be profitable.

Search functionality is highly advanced. Guests can filter by location, price, amenities, or property type, and the theme includes half-map layouts where listings appear alongside an interactive map.

This helps visitors quickly find properties that match their preferences.

For site owners who want to open the platform to others, WP Rentals includes host dashboards. Registered users can submit their properties, manage bookings, and update pricing without entering the WordPress admin area. This makes creating a multi-owner rental site or even a small marketplace possible.

Payments are handled through WooCommerce integration, giving you access to popular gateways like PayPal and Stripe. The theme also supports SMS notifications through Twilio, which adds a professional touch to booking confirmations. Combined with responsive design and Elementor compatibility, WP Rentals delivers a modern, user-friendly experience for both guests and hosts.

realhomes-theme

RealHomes

RealHomes is one of the longest-running real estate themes on WordPress. It has earned its reputation for offering polished layouts, flexible search tools, and various demos tailored for agencies and property managers.

The theme integrates deeply with Elementor, giving you dozens of real estate widgets to build out pages without custom code. Property listings can include image galleries, floor plans, and even virtual tours, which helps make each rental more appealing.

The theme does support vacation-style bookings, but this is not part of its core. To enable reservations, you need the RealHomes Vacation Rentals add-on. You’ll also need WooCommerce and the RealHomes WooCommerce Payments add-on if you want to take payments.

This setup works well once configured, but it means the booking process depends on multiple moving parts rather than being fully native.

There are other caveats, too. RealHomes uses its companion plugin, Easy Real Estate, to handle property data. This makes migration harder if you ever switch themes, since your listings won’t transfer cleanly without extra work.

Map functionality also depends on Google Maps, and Google requires an API key with billing enabled, so you should plan for possible costs as traffic grows.

Despite these drawbacks, RealHomes remains a strong option for rental businesses that value professional design and extensive customization. It is best suited for agencies or owners managing many properties, where the advanced search, mapping, and listing tools can shine. However, the extra setup may feel heavier than necessary for a single vacation rental.

homey-theme

Homey

Homey is often recommended as a theme for anyone wanting to build an Airbnb-style site on WordPress. It offers a modern, polished design and a user-friendly booking system. Guests can search by location, filter by amenities, and see availability before booking. For hosts, there are front-end dashboards to add properties, manage pricing, and respond to bookings without needing access to the WordPress admin.

One of Homey’s strengths is its flexibility. You can build pages using Elementor or WPBakery, and the theme integrates with PayPal and Stripe for direct payments.

It also includes messaging tools, review systems, and support for iCal synchronization with external platforms. These features make Homey attractive to businesses aiming to host multiple property owners or create a small rental marketplace,

That said, Homey has a few limitations worth considering. While it looks polished out of the box, customization beyond the provided options can require CSS work, especially if you want layouts that differ from the demos.

While capable, its booking system can be heavy for a single-property owner who just needs a simple availability calendar and payment button. Because it’s designed for multi-host platforms, some site owners may find themselves disabling features they don’t need.

Performance is another area to monitor. With all its scripts, map integrations, and user dashboards, a Homey site can feel slower if you don’t optimize images and use caching. And like many premium themes, it depends on bundled plugins. If those plugins fall behind in updates, you may encounter compatibility issues during WordPress core upgrades.

Homey is best suited for users who want to create a more complex platform beyond a single vacation rental. If your goal is a sleek marketplace where multiple hosts can list and manage properties, Homey delivers. However, if you only need a site for one or two rentals, you may find it more than you really need..

bellvuew

Bellevue

Bellevue is a stylish theme that works exceptionally well for cabins, boutique hotels, and vacation homes. Its main strength is the balance of beautiful design and built-in booking functionality.

You can import demo designs with a single click, making setup fast. Each property includes an availability calendar so guests can check dates before booking. Payments are managed through WooCommerce, which adds flexibility and security. Bellevue even supports automatic PDF invoices sent to guests after confirmation.

The theme is highly customizable. You can adjust colors, typography, and layouts to match your brand. It is also fully responsive and retina-ready, ensuring your site looks sharp on all devices. With more than 12,000 sales and a history of updates, Bellevue is a dependable choice for small—to medium-sized rental businesses.

villagio-theme

Villagio

MotoPress develops Villagio and integrates tightly with their Hotel Booking plugin. This makes it a powerful choice if you manage multiple properties. You can list unlimited villas, cottages, or apartments. The system blocks booked dates automatically across all listings to prevent overlaps.

WooCommerce supports payments, including cards, PayPal, and other gateways. You can also create discount coupons for seasonal promotions.

The design is clean and search-focused, ideal for agencies or owners with several rentals.

Because it uses MotoPress Hotel Booking, Villagio inherits advanced features like real-time availability, booking confirmation emails, and flexible pricing rules. It is an excellent solution for anyone who needs reliable multi-property management.

luviana-theme

Luviana

Luviana is another theme powered by MotoPress Hotel Booking. It is styled more like a boutique hotel theme, but it works equally well for vacation rentals. One standout feature is its channel synchronization. Using iCal, you can sync availability with Booking.com, Airbnb, and other platforms.

The theme handles booking confirmations, automated emails, and online payments. It also integrates with MailChimp for marketing, allowing you to build a mailing list and send updates to past guests.

Luviana’s design is elegant, with great typography and an emphasis on imagery. It also includes support for taxes, fees, and GDPR compliance. For anyone wanting a professional hotel-style design with advanced booking tools, Luviana is worth serious consideration.

rentalhive-theme

RentalHive

RentalHive was built to create a rental marketplace. Instead of assuming one property owner, it allows multiple hosts to register and list their properties, turning your site into a community-driven platform.

The theme is based on the HivePress plugin, which makes it highly extensible. It includes a booking system that supports nightly, daily, or hourly rentals. Each listing gets its own availability calendar. Hosts and guests can message each other through a built-in system, and users can leave reviews after their stay.

RentalHive also supports iCal synchronization with external calendars so hosts can avoid double bookings. For those wanting to create a platform where many different owners list their homes, RentalHive provides the necessary tools in one package.

Divi with Vacation Rental Layouts

Divi is not a rental theme by default, but its power lies in flexibility. With Divi’s page builder and pre-made layout packs, you can create stunning vacation rental sites without coding. Layout packs include property listings, photo galleries, and contact forms.

Divi does not include a booking engine, but integrates well with booking plugins. You can install MotoPress Hotel Booking, WP Booking System, or another plugin and use Divi to style the forms and calendars. Divi is a good option for those who want maximum design control and already have a preferred booking solution.

milenia-theme

Milenia

Milenia is a theme for boutique hotels and vacation rentals. It has multiple homepage designs and includes the MotoPress Hotel Booking engine. You can configure seasonal rates, weekend pricing, and extra services like cleaning or airport transfers.

The system supports syncing with Airbnb and Booking.com, generating PDF invoices, and accepting payments through gateways like PayPal and Stripe. Milenia also includes WPBakery for drag-and-drop customization. Its elegant and image-focused design works well for showcasing unique properties.

Other Notable Premium Themes

While the themes above are top choices, others may fit specific needs. Oceanica offers a minimalist look with live availability search. Chalet is excellent for mountain cabins and integrates with Elementor.

MaisonCo and Spacey are designed for single luxury properties. Kastell and Zoacres are real estate themes that can be adapted for rentals. The market is rich with options, and the best choice depends on your business model.

Top Free Vacation Rental Themes for 2026

Free themes are a good way to get started if you are on a budget. They often lack built-in booking systems but can be extended with plugins.

resort-one-theme

Resort One

Resort One offers a clean design that highlights property photos. It is responsive, SEO-friendly, and translation-ready. There is also a blog section, which you can use to share travel tips or local guides. Although it does not include a booking system, it works well with plugins like WP Booking System.

party-villa-theme

Party Villa

Party Villa has a modern, vibrant design. It is WooCommerce-ready, which means you can accept payments online once you install a booking plugin. Customization is handled through the WordPress Customizer, making it easy for beginners. It is also optimized for speed and SEO.

Free themes are best for smaller projects or testing ideas. For larger businesses, premium themes offer more control and reliability.

Premium vs Free: How to Decide

Premium themes provide more features out of the box, including built-in booking, advanced search, and professional support. Free themes are lightweight, flexible, and cost nothing, but they require plugins to fill the gaps.

If you manage a single property or start a small project, a free theme with a booking plugin may be enough. If you run multiple rentals, want to allow other hosts, or expect high traffic, a premium theme is the smarter investment.

Scenarios to consider:

  • Single property or boutique hotel: WP Rentals, Bellevue, Villagio, Milenia
  • Agency or multiple rentals: RealHomes, WP Rentals
  • Marketplace with multiple hosts: Homey, RentalHive
  • Budget-friendly starter: Resort One, Party Villa

Setting Up a Vacation Rental Site

Once you choose a theme, setting up your site involves several steps.

  1. Install the theme through the WordPress dashboard or upload the premium zip file.
  2. Activate required plugins such as booking systems or page builders.
  3. Import demo content if available to save time.
  4. Configure theme settings, including booking rules, currencies, and notifications.
  5. Add your properties with descriptions, galleries, amenities, and pricing.
  6. Set up payment gateways such as PayPal or Stripe.
  7. Test the booking process by making a fake reservation.
  8. Customize your homepage, menus, and branding.
  9. Launch the site after checking mobile responsiveness and speed.

Testing is critical. Go through the process as a guest would, from searching to booking. Ensure emails are sent correctly, payments process smoothly, and calendars are updated.

The best vacation rental theme depends on your business model. A single cabin owner will not need the same features as an agency with hundreds of listings, and multi-host marketplaces require more advanced tools than a single-property site.

What matters most is that your theme provides a smooth experience for guests. Booking should be simple, information should be clear, and payments should feel secure. WordPress gives you the flexibility to start small and grow over time.

Frequently Asked Questions About Vacation Rental WordPress Themes

Q: Do I need a premium theme, or can I start with a free one?

Free themes like Resort One or Party Villa are suitable for testing ideas or running a single rental. However, they usually require additional plugins for bookings and payments. On the other hand, premium themes provide built-in booking systems, advanced search, and dedicated support, offering a more convenient and time-saving solution, especially if you plan to scale your business.

Q: Can I accept payments directly on my site?

Yes. Most premium rental themes integrate with WooCommerce, which lets you accept PayPal, Stripe, and credit card payments. Some themes also allow deposits and service fees, so you’re not limited to full payments upfront.

Q: What if I list my properties on Airbnb or Booking.com too?

Many vacation rental themes support iCal calendar synchronization. This feature allows you to sync your property’s availability calendar with other platforms like Airbnb or Booking.com. It helps keep your property’s availability consistent across all platforms, reducing the risk of double bookings.

Q: Is WordPress secure enough for taking bookings and payments?

Yes, WordPress is secure enough for taking bookings and payments, provided you follow best practices. These include using SSL (HTTPS), keeping WordPress and plugins updated, and choosing trusted payment gateways like PayPal or Stripe. Most premium themes are coded with security in mind, but the responsibility also lies in good site management, ensuring your audience feels secure and confident in their transactions.

Q: Can multiple property owners add their own listings?

Some themes support multi-owner or marketplace setups. This means that the theme allows for multiple property owners to register, submit their properties, and manage their own bookings. WP Rentals, Homey, and RentalHive all offer this functionality. You can even set commissions or listing fees to monetize this way.

Q: How customizable are these themes without coding?

Most premium themes include support for page builders like Elementor or WPBakery. This means you can drag and drop sections, change colors, fonts, and layouts without touching code.

Q: What’s the most significant difference between vacation rental and real estate themes?

Vacation rental themes emphasize short-term bookings with calendars, rates, and guest reviews. Real estate themes like RealHomes focus more on long-term rentals and property sales with agent profiles, floor plans, and IDX support.

Q: Will my site work for international guests?

Yes, your WordPress rental site can cater to international guests. Many rental themes are translation-ready and compatible with plugins like WPML or Polylang. Some even include multi-currency options, ensuring that guests can view prices in their local currency, thereby making them feel more at home.

Q: What’s the most challenging part about setting up a rental site on WordPress?

Most owners find that testing and configuring booking rules takes the most time. You’ll want to correctly set seasonal pricing, minimum stays, deposits, and cancellation rules. The best way to catch errors is to do a few test bookings before launch.

Recommended Posts

No comment yet, add your voice below!


Add a Comment

Your email address will not be published. Required fields are marked *